Skills, Salaries & Certifications for the Job That Will Define the AI‑First Enterprise
Why This Role Exists — and Why the Pay Is Climbing
Enterprises are graduating from single‑LLM “copilots” to fleets of cooperating agents that plan, delegate and act across e‑mail, code‑bases and customer data. Whoever designs and governs that mesh—the Agent Orchestrator—controls output quality, risk and time‑to‑market.
- U.S. postings that explicitly mention “agent orchestration” or “multi‑agent frameworks” rose 7× in the past 12 months, led by HP, Adobe and fintechs such as TIFIN.
- Companies are willing to pay senior engineers $150 k ‑ $250 k plus equity for the orchestration layer alone.
What an Agent Orchestrator Actually Does
Core Responsibility | Daily Questions You Answer | Typical Tools / Frameworks | Evidence |
Design agent topology | “Should the Planner hand off to a RAG‑Researcher or a Retrieval‑Bot first?” | LangGraph, CrewAI, Autogen | |
Tool & memory routing | “Which API key and vector store does this task require?” | Pinecone, Redis‑Vector, OpenAI Function‑Calling | |
Safety & policy guard‑rails | “Does this email violate brand or privacy policy?” | OpenAI policy model, regex filters | |
Reflection & optimisation | “CTR is < 6 %; which prompt or agent needs tuning?” | LangSmith, Grafana | Industry case studies (HP, TIFIN) |
Soft‑skill overlay: systems thinking, risk prioritisation, cross‑functional communication.
Salary Benchmarks (mid‑2025)
Region | Junior (0‑2 yrs) | Mid (3‑5 yrs) | Senior / Lead (5 + yrs) | Sources |
United States | $120 k – $160 k | $165 k – $210 k | $190 k – $250 k+ | LLM Engineer & AI Engineer averages plus live postings |
United Kingdom | £70 k – £80 k | £85 k – £115 k | £110 k – £130 k | UK AI/LLM salary data |
Germany | €55 k – €70 k | €75 k – €95 k | €90 k – €115 k | Glassdoor DE & DigitalDefynd |
Singapore | S$90 k – S$120 k | S$125 k – S$170 k | S$160 k – S$200 k | Morgan McKinley & igmGuru |
India | ₹1.0 M – ₹1.4 M | ₹1.5 M – ₹2.4 M | ₹2.2 M – ₹3.5 M | Glassdoor IN |
Why so wide? Compensation correlates with (a) hands‑on multi‑agent deployments, (b) cloud‑scale experience, and (c) safety/governance expertise—still scarce outside top labs.
Skills Road‑Map (18‑Month Upskilling Plan)
Quarter | Hard Skills to Acquire | Proof Point | Recommended Course / Credential |
Q1: Foundations | Prompt‑engineering, vector search, Docker/Linux | Deploy a single‑agent RAG bot | OCI Generative AI Professional (Oracle) |
Q2: Orchestration Basics | Graph‑based agent routing, tool invocation APIs | Build a LangGraph workflow with 3 agents | Intro to LangGraph (LangChain Academy) |
Q3: Multi‑Agent Patterns | Delegation loops, role‑based memory, reflection | Automate an end‑to‑end marketing campaign with CrewAI | Multi‑AI Agent Systems with CrewAI (DeepLearning.ai) |
Q4: Production & Governance | RL‑fine‑tuning, safety filters, CI/CD for agents | Ship an app to Vertex AI or AWS Bedrock with monitoring | Google Cloud Generative AI Leader & AWS Certified AI Practitioner |
Beyond 1 yr | Org‑level agent‑ops, policy design, cost optimisation | Lead a 10‑agent fleet in customer‑facing product | Johns Hopkins Applied Generative AI certificate |
Optional micro‑badges: LangChain “Agentic Architect,” OpenAI Academy tracks, CrewAI Expert.
Breaking In — Three Practical Entry Routes
- LLM Engineer → Orchestrator
Develop orchestration modules on top of your existing prompt/RAG code base. - DevOps / SRE → Agent‑Ops Engineer
Specialise in deployment reliability, memory stores and cost guard‑rails. - Product Manager → Agent Coordinator
Translate business KPIs into agent goals; hire engineers to implement.
Each path should culminate in a public portfolio repo—e.g., a GitHub project that spins up LangGraph + CrewAI pipelines with Terraform. Hiring managers at HP IQ explicitly cite “open‑source contributions to agentic systems” as a differentiator.
Day‑in‑the‑Life Snapshot (Mid‑Level Role)
09:00 — Stand‑up with data‑engineering to review new vector collections.
10:30 — Refactor conductor prompts after CTR drop flagged by Grafana.
13:00 — Run sandbox red‑team tests to ensure no jailbreak yields policy‑violating emails.
15:00 — Pair with front‑end to expose agent decisions via trace viewer.
17:30 — Document reflection metrics; propose RL‑based reward tweaks.
